WebSome can be used for wools but the colors shift and the chemicals needed are hard for the fiber. Fiber reactive dies should not be used above room temperature but require soda ash as a mordant to fix. Animal fiber dyes, acid and a few others need heat either simmering or near to boiling to set the dye so that it will not run out with the next wash.
